I'm getting mine for Christmas but I just can't wait until then. I think I'll get it now. It's a control pad. But silver. Review date: 2005-07-30 Rating: 10 out of 10 Do you have a silver PS2? If yes, then you should get a silver control pad. If not, stick to the black ones. This is a basic dualshock 2 control pad exactly the same as the one that comes with the console. It's official release so better quality than many of the cheaper 3rd party control pads. If you need an extra controller for your ps2 always get official release as most 3rd party models are inferior quality and break much more quickly (believe me, i know from experience). Nothing much has changed with Sony control pads since the days of the PSX...they had thumbsticks added and that's about it. Still, the design is comfortable and easy to use. I'd say the X-Box S-Pad is probably better overall (for those who like comparisons) but, obviously, this doesn't matter if you're looking for a ps2 controller!
